How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Central City?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Central City Studio Apartments | $2,235 | $1,350 | $3,600 |
Central City 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,215 | $1,375 | $6,901 |
Central City 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,679 | $1,450 | $8,387 |
Central City 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,506 | $1,550 | $10,000+ |
Central City 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,882 | $1,615 | $8,260 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Furnished Central City Apartments
What is the Cheapest Furnished apartment in Central City?
Currently the most affordable Furnished Apartment in Central City is at The Lodge listed at $1,395.
How much is the average rent for a Furnished Central City Apartment?
The average rent for a Furnished Apartment in Central City is $2,308.
What is the largest Furnished Central City Apartment for rent?
Today's Furnished apartment with the most square footage in Central City is a 1,345 square feet unit starting from $1,770 at GW Apartments.
What is the average size for Central City Furnished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Furnished rental in Central City is currently at 514 sq ft.
